About American Greetings

American Greetings has printed greeting cards and social expression products in the United States since 1906, growing from a Cleveland street stall to one of the world's largest greeting card companies while maintaining domestic printing operations.

A Century of American Connection

American Greetings was founded in 1906 in Cleveland, Ohio by Jacob Sapirstein, a Polish immigrant who sold postcards from a horse-drawn wagon. The company grew through the 20th century by understanding that Americans want to mark the moments of their lives — birthdays, graduations, weddings, bereavements — with a physical object that someone selected and sent.

The Westlake, Ohio headquarters has been the company's home for decades. American Greetings went private in 2013 after nearly a century as a publicly traded company, returning control to the Weiss family (descendants of the founder) who have maintained domestic manufacturing as part of the brand's core identity.

American Manufacturing at Scale

American Greetings prints millions of cards annually at US facilities. The scale of production requires significant capital investment in printing presses, paper handling equipment, and quality control systems. Maintaining domestic printing facilities rather than offshoring production represents an ongoing commitment to US manufacturing that the company has sustained through the transition to digital communication.

The card printing operation involves paper selection, color management, finishing treatments (embossing, foil, die-cutting), and envelope coordination across thousands of SKUs. The technical complexity of maintaining quality consistency across this breadth of product is a manufacturing challenge that American Greetings' domestic operations have refined over more than a century.
